What Steps Should You Take to Prepare Wood for UV Printing?

Proper wood preparation is critical for high-durability UV prints on wood. Start with smooth, fine-grained woods such as maple, birch, or MDF. Clean the surface thoroughly with a lint-free cloth to remove dust and grease. For rough textures, lightly sand the wood with fine-grit sandpaper to improve ink adhesion and oil absorption, promoting a flawless print finish.

How Do You Optimize UV Printing Settings for Wood Surfaces?

Optimizing settings significantly impacts the print’s durability and appearance. Use a white base layer on colored or dark wood to keep colors vibrant and mask wood grain. Adjust print head height carefully to avoid direct contact with uneven textures, preventing smudges or damage.

Print Settings Table: Common Adjustments for High-Quality Wood UV Printing

Setting Recommended Adjustment Benefit
White Ink Layer Print white base before colors Ensures color accuracy
Print Head Height Adjust to avoid contact with wood surface Prevents print smudges and damage
Ink Curing Speed Moderate to fast UV lamp curing Prevents cracking and fading
Printing Resolution High resolution (600 dpi or greater) Sharp images and details

Why Is Proper UV Curing Important for Print Durability?

UV curing solidifies the ink instantly when exposed to UV light. Proper curing is vital to avoid ink peeling, cracking, and color loss. Ensuring the UV lamp intensity and exposure times are correctly set allows the ink to harden deeply into the wood’s surface.

What Protective Coatings Enhance UV Print Longevity on Wood?

Applying a clear coat or varnish compatible with UV inks enhances scratch resistance, moisture protection, and UV stability. Choices include matte, satin, or gloss finishes based on aesthetic preference and function.

For environments demanding exceptional durability, laminating with a UV-resistant film adds a strong protective barrier, preventing fading and surface damage from harsh sunlight and physical abrasion.

Protective Coating Comparison Chart for Wood Prints

Coating Type Durability Appearance Options Ideal Use Case
Clear Varnish Good scratch & UV resistance Matte, satin, gloss Indoor and mild outdoor use
UV Laminating Film Excellent UV & moisture protection Glossy or matte finishes Extreme outdoor or industrial use

What type of wood is best for UV printing?
Smooth, fine-grained woods like maple, birch, or MDF offer optimal results with better ink adhesion and color vibrancy.

Can UV prints on wood be used outdoors?
Yes, using flexible UV inks or UV DTF combined with protective coatings ensures durability against UV rays and moisture.

How do I maintain the durability of UV printed wood items?
Avoid harsh abrasives, apply protective coatings regularly, and store prints away from extreme weather when possible.

Is white ink necessary for UV printing on wood?
On dark or colored wood, a white base layer is essential for vibrant colors and for masking wood grain under prints.

What makes UV DTF better than direct UV printing on wood?
UV DTF offers extra moisture and UV protection with a specialized film transfer, ideal for extreme conditions.
